WFRN Executive Officer Transition

Dear Members of the Work-Family Community, 

The year of 2018 will become an important marker in WFRN history. 

As many of you know, the founding Executive Officer of WFRN, Dr. Jerry A. Jacobs, is departing.  He will soon begin yet another impressive career journey as he engages in a fellowship at the Center for Advanced Study in the Behavioral Sciences (CASBS) at Stanford University.  We extend to Jerry our sincere thanks for his leadership and many contributions to WFRN. 

The WFRN Executive Committee will soon initiate a search for a new Executive Officer.

While we conduct the search for the next Executive Officer, we need an interim officer with deep WFRN experience and strong leadership skills to support us as we prepare for the next chapter.  We are pleased to introduce you to Dr. Stephen Sweet of Ithaca College who will assume the role of Interim Executive Officer for the next six months.

Please join all of the members of the Executive Committee in applauding Jerry for his work and welcoming Steve to his new position as the Interim Executive Officer.
